LS and LT Swap Radiator for 1973-1974 X-Body Chevy Nova and Pontiac Ventura
Swapping an LS or LT engine into a 1973 or 1974 Chevy Nova or Pontiac Ventura often runs into cooling fitment issues at the original X-Body mounting points. The 1984-1989 Corvette Radiator (Auto and Manual Trans) is engineered to match factory bracket spacing and hose routes for both manual and automatic transmissions without cutting sheet metal. Its full aluminum core and tanks are precisely TIG welded in the USA to maintain consistent coolant pressure and resist corrosion under varied conditions. With options for an uncoated or black epoxy finish you can choose bare metal appeal or added moisture protection straight out of the box.

Seamless Integration with 1973 1974 X Body Frame
Specifically tailored to the original X Body architecture of the 1973 and 1974 Chevy Nova and Pontiac Ventura, this radiator aligns perfectly with factory mounting points and hose paths. No modification of sheet metal or bracket bending is required, preserving the integrity of the stock fan shroud and accessory drives. Inlet and outlet fittings are positioned to accommodate both automatic and manual transmission plumbing, eliminating clearance headaches in tight engine bays. This plug in solution reduces installation time and avoids custom bracket fabrication for a clean swap experience.
